Efforts to control hantavirus outbreak reach global scale while cases in Spain and France fuel uncertainty

With the disembarkation of the Antarctic cruise ship MV Hondius progressing and with reports that there were no people with symptoms on board, experts and health authorities were confident during the early hours of Monday that the health crisis created by the hantavirus outbreak was entering a final phase that could be long —quarantines last up to 42 days— but without cause for major concern.
